(57) [Summary] [Purpose] In the cargo hold structure of a cargo ship that transports solid bulk cargo such as coal, cereals, ores, and earth and sand. The purpose is to prevent the solid bulk cargo from accumulating in the gap and to secure a large cargo hold volume and a large load capacity. A U-shaped vertical corrugated stiffener 4 is provided between the top side tank bottom plate 6 and the bilge hopper top plate 3 inside the ship side skin 1. A cargo hold structure for a bulk cargo ship, characterized in that a bulk cargo is prevented from accumulating between the ship side skin 1, the top plate 3 of the bilge hopper, and the ship side skin stiffener.
Description
【0001】[0001]
この考案は、石炭、穀類、鉱石、土砂等の固体ばら積み貨物を輸送する貨物船 の貨物艙構造に関するものである。 The present invention relates to a cargo hold structure of a cargo ship that transports solid bulk cargo such as coal, cereals, ores and earth and sand.
【0002】[0002]
従来、この種のばら積み貨物船の貨物艙構造にあっては、図2〜図3に示すよ うに、船側外板31の内面のビルジホッパのトッププレ−ト33とトップサイド タンクボトムプレ−ト32間に面材35付横肋骨34を溶着し、該横肋骨34間 にトリッピングブラケット36を固設している構造のものや、船側外板31の内 側であって、ビルジホッパのトッププレ−ト33とトップサイドタンクボトムプ レ−ト32間に縦通隔壁38を固設する二重船殻構造とするものが知られている 。 Conventionally, in the cargo hold structure of this type of bulk carrier, as shown in FIGS. 2 and 3, the bilge hopper top plate 33 and the top side tank bottom plate 32 on the inner surface of the ship side outer plate 31 are shown. A structure in which a transverse rib 34 with a face material 35 is welded between them, and a tripping bracket 36 is fixedly provided between the transverse ribs 34, or an inner side of a ship side outer plate 31 and a top plate of a bilge hopper. It is known to have a double hull structure in which a vertical partition wall 38 is fixed between the top plate 33 and the topside tank bottom plate 32.
【0003】[0003]
従来の技術で述べたもののうち前者にあっては、ばら積み貨物艙の容積は充分 大きく確保できるものの、面材35付横肋骨34がビルジホッパのトッププレ− ト33に当接する箇所にばら積み貨物37が滞留し、該滞留しているばら積み貨 物の除去に多大な労力を要したり、完全に除去できていない場合には後荷と混ざ り、貨物の混合が生じて、後荷の商品価値を下げるという問題点を有していた。 In the former of those described in the prior art, although the volume of the bulk cargo freight can be secured sufficiently large, the bulk cargo 37 is placed at the position where the horizontal rib 34 with the face material 35 abuts the top plate 33 of the bilge hopper. The accumulated bulk cargo requires a great deal of labor to be removed, or if it is not completely removed, it will be mixed with the rear cargo and the cargo will be mixed, resulting in a commercial value of the rear cargo. Had the problem of lowering the
【0004】 また、後者においては、貨物の滞留は生じないものの貨物艙の容積が極端に減 少し、船舶の軽貨重量を増加させ載荷重量を減少させるという問題点を有してい た。Further, in the latter case, although the cargo does not stay, the volume of the cargo hold is extremely reduced, and there is a problem that the weight of light coins of the ship is increased and the loading amount is decreased.
【0005】 この考案は、従来の技術の有するこのような問題点に鑑みてなされたものであ り、その目的とするところは、貨物艙容積及び載荷重量を大きく確保し、かつば ら積み貨物が滞留しない貨物艙構造を提供しようとするものである。The present invention has been made in view of such problems of the conventional technology, and an object of the invention is to secure a large cargo hold volume and a large load amount, and to carry a bulk cargo. The purpose is to provide a cargo hold structure that does not accumulate.
【0006】[0006]
上記目的を達成するために、この考案におけるばら積み貨物船の貨物艙形状は 、船側外板の内側であって、トップサイドタンクボトムプレ−トとビルジホッパ のトッププレ−ト間にコ字状の縦型コルゲ−ト防撓材を配設する構造とし、船側 外板とビルジホッパのトッププレ−ト及び縦型コルゲ−ト防撓材との間にばら積 み貨物の滞留を生じさせない構造としてなるものである。 In order to achieve the above-mentioned object, the shape of the cargo hold of the bulk carrier in the present invention is the inside of the outer shell of the ship, and has a U-shaped vertical direction between the top side tank bottom plate and the bilge hopper top plate. Type corrugated stiffeners are arranged so that bulk cargo does not accumulate between the outer shell of the ship, the top plate of the bilge hopper, and the vertical corrugated stiffeners. Is.
【0007】 また、同様の目的で、コ字状の縦型コルゲ−ト防撓材の代わりに、貨物艙内方 に向かって末広がり状の空間を形成する台形状の縦型コルゲ−ト防撓材を配設し てもよい。For the same purpose, instead of the U-shaped vertical corrugated stiffener, a trapezoidal vertical corrugated stiffener that forms a divergent space toward the inside of the cargo hold is formed. Material may be provided.
【0008】[0008]
コ字状又は台形状の縦型コルゲ−ト防撓材は、船側外板の補強材であり、ビル ジホッパのトッププレ−ト上にばら積み貨物の滞留を防止する。 The vertical U-shaped or trapezoidal vertical corrugated stiffener is a reinforcing material for the outer shell of the ship, and prevents bulk cargo from accumulating on the top plate of the bilge hopper.
【0009】[0009]
実施例について、図面を参照して説明する。 図1において、ばら積み貨物船の貨物艙の構造は、船側外板1の貨物艙7内側 であって、船側外板1に向かって下り勾配にて傾斜しているトップサイドタンク ボトムプレ−ト6間と船側外板1から貨物艙7内方に向かって下り勾配を有する ビルジホッパのトッププレ−ト3間に船側外板1の補強材としてコ字状の縦型コ ルゲ−ト防撓材を配設する。 Examples will be described with reference to the drawings. In FIG. 1, the structure of the cargo hold of the bulk cargo ship is the inside of the cargo hold 7 of the outer shell 1 of the ship, and is between the top side tank and the bottom plate 6 inclined downwardly toward the outer shell 1 of the ship. And a vertical U-shaped corrugated stiffener as a reinforcing material for the ship side skin 1 between the top plate 3 of the bilge hopper having a downward slope from the ship side skin 1 toward the inside of the cargo hold 7. Set up.
【0010】[0010]
この考案は、上述のとおり構成されているので、次に記載する効果を奏する。 Since the present invention is configured as described above, it has the following effects.
【0011】 船側外板の防撓材は、コ字状の縦型コルゲ−ト鋼板製であり、ビルジホッパの トッププレ−トは貨物艙内底板に向かって略45度の角度でもって下り勾配を有 しているので、ばら積み貨物がビルジホッパのトッププレ−ト上に滞留すること はなく、また貨物艙容積及び載荷重量は従来のばら積み貨物船のそれと比して減 少することはない。The stiffener of the outer shell of the ship is made of a U-shaped vertical corrugated steel plate, and the top plate of the bilge hopper has a downward slope at an angle of about 45 degrees toward the bottom plate of the cargo hold. As a result, the bulk cargo does not stay on the top plate of the bilge hopper, and the cargo hold volume and load capacity are not reduced compared to those of conventional bulk carriers.
